1001006101087 has 2 divisors, whose sum is σ = 1001006101088. Its totient is φ = 1001006101086.

The previous prime is 1001006101031. The next prime is 1001006101111. The reversal of 1001006101087 is 7801016001001.

It is a strong prime.

It is a cyclic number.

It is a de Polignac number, because none of the positive numbers 2k-1001006101087 is a prime.

It is a congruent number.

It is not a weakly prime, because it can be changed into another prime (1001006102087) by changing a digit.

It is a polite number, since it can be written as a sum of consecutive naturals, namely, 500503050543 + 500503050544.

It is an arithmetic number, because the mean of its divisors is an integer number (500503050544).

Almost surely, 21001006101087 is an apocalyptic number.

1001006101087 is a deficient number, since it is larger than the sum of its proper divisors (1).

1001006101087 is an equidigital number, since it uses as much as digits as its factorization.

1001006101087 is an odious number, because the sum of its binary digits is odd.

The product of its (nonzero) digits is 336, while the sum is 25.

The spelling of 1001006101087 in words is "one trillion, one billion, six million, one hundred one thousand, eighty-seven".
